: India is a hierarchical society where elders and seniors are treated with marked respect. This is shown by addressing them with respectful terms, sitting lower than them, and deferring to their opinions. Culture and Religion in India - Unacademy :
: Interactions are often indirect to maintain harmony and "save face". "Hello" is common in urban areas, but "Goodbye" is often avoided in favor of "See you later".
: Religion (Hinduism, Islam, Christianity, Sikhism, etc.) heavily influences daily life, politics, and social structures like the caste system. The concepts of Karma (actions have consequences) and Fate are fundamental.
